Engineered hardwood gets dismissed as the budget option, which misses the point: it is real wood built to go where a solid plank fails.

In simple terms: Richmond Flooring Belvedere Hickory is genuine hickory on top of a stable engineered base. That is what lets real wood go into rooms solid flooring cannot, while still sanding and finishing like the real thing. We carry it and install it with our own team.

It is real hickory, dramatic grain, natural colour variation, and the hardest common domestic species. On the Janka scale Hickory runs about 1820, harder than oak and a strong choice for high-traffic rooms. The core is the quiet workhorse here. A multi-ply core resists the expansion and contraction that makes solid wood cup, gap, or lift. Planks run 7 1/2 inches wide, a wide-plank look that shows off the grain. The surface is wire-brushed, which lifts the grain for texture and quietly hides everyday wear. Colours in the range include Medium.

Decision line: Belvedere Hickory is the practical middle ground, real wood with the stability to go over concrete, into basements, and across the seasons.

What is Richmond Flooring Belvedere Hickory?
Richmond Flooring Belvedere Hickory is engineered hardwood, a layer of real hickory bonded to a stable multi-ply core. It looks and sands like solid wood but stays flat over concrete, in basements, and through Ontario's humidity. Squarefoot Flooring carries it and installs it with our own crew.
How hard is Belvedere Hickory, and will it dent?
The hickory surface sits around 1820 on the Janka hardness scale, well above the red oak benchmark of 1290, so it resists dents and busy traffic well. No wood floor is dent-proof, but the wear layer and finish do most of the work.
